Aphids

Aphididae

Aphids are sap-sucking pests that cause leaf deformation, stunted plant growth, and reduced productivity. They also act as vectors for viral infections and facilitate the growth of sooty mold on the honeydew they secrete.

Aphids are small sap-sucking pests that deplete plant cell sap during feeding, inhibiting photosynthesis and protein synthesis. Infestation manifests as leaf curling and deformation, the appearance of galls, premature leaf drop, and general suppression of shoots. The pest is diagnosed by colonies on the underside of leaves, the presence of a sticky honeydew coating, and ant activity.

Varietal resistance to aphids is classified as high (HR), which restricts pest development, or intermediate (IR), which can manage infestation under moderate pressure. The effectiveness of varietal protection depends on the type of mechanisms: vertical, which provides specific immunity to certain races, or horizontal, which creates general buffer resistance through the plant's physiological and biochemical properties.

Resistance assessment is a dynamic characteristic, as pests evolve by overcoming race-specific resistance genes. To maintain stability, agronomists apply the rotation of varieties with different resistance genes and combine their use in mixtures, avoiding monoculture with identical characteristics on the same land areas over long periods.
